手动配置网络设置:如何在Linux中手动配置网络?

时间:2025-12-06 分类:操作系统

在当今信息化的时代,网络已经成为我们工作和生活中不可或缺的一部分。对于使用Linux操作系统的用户而言,网络的稳定性和安全性显得尤为重要。手动配置网络设置不仅能够提高网络的连接效率,还能在某些情况下解决自动配置无法满足的需求。无论是在服务器环境中进行的远程管理,还是在个人电脑上进行的日常使用,掌握手动配置网络的技巧都将大大提升用户的操作体验。本文将深入探讨如何在Linux系统中手动配置网络设置,帮助用户更好地管理网络连接。

手动配置网络设置:如何在Linux中手动配置网络?

了解你的网络环境是非常重要的。在进行手动配置之前,用户需要清楚当前网络的IP地址、子网掩码、网关和DNS服务器等信息。这些信息可以通过命令行工具如`ifconfig`或`ip addr`来获取。例如,输入`ip addr show`命令可以查看现有网络接口的详细信息,以便为后续配置做准备。

接下来,进行网络配置时,可以依据所使用的Linux发行版采取不同的方法。许多较新版本的Linux使用`systemd`网络管理,配置文件通常位于`/etc/systemd/network`目录下。用户可以通过创建一个`.network`文件来定义网络接口及其属性,如IP地址和路由信息。具体操作包括使用文本编辑器(如`nano`或`vim`)编辑配置文件,设置相应的网络参数。

在传统的`/etc/network/interfaces`文件中,用户也可以手动添加网络配置。通过编辑此文件,您可以指定每个网络接口的静态IP地址或使用DHCP进行动态分配。在配置完成后,使用`sudo systemctl restart networking`命令来重启网络服务,使设置生效。

为了确保网络配置的正确性,检查和测试连接是必不可少的。用户可以借助如`ping`命令来测试与外部互联网的连接,确保所配置的网络设置能够正常使用。查阅系统日志信息,如`/var/log/syslog`,也能够帮助排查潜在的网络问题。

掌握手动配置网络的能力,不仅能提高你在Linux系统中的灵活性,亦能增强你对网络管理的理解与控制。通过本文的指导,用户将能更轻松地应对各种网络环境下的配置挑战,确保网络运行的稳定与安全。